     Again this morning, I was able to get just one "clear" hour of 
observing in before conditions drove me away.  Transparency was a bit worse 
than the previous session, and fog began rolling in after thirty minutes of 
observing.

Nonetheless, I observed eight sporadics and a single antihelion meteor.  No 
JBOs.
